I called FP and they said that the original Direct Link Privacy Monitor was discontinued as of June 1999, BUT they had a new Direct Link Privacy Monitor as of June 2000. The product number is 71592. The problem is, FP has not let any of its major retailers know about this! My BabiesRUS, ToysRUs, Target, etc. all say they haven't seen this monitor for at least 6 months and don't have any on order. When I relayed this info to FP, they were LESS than helpful, to say the least: "we can't do anything about that." I would really like this monitor since it is the only one to have a privacy scrambler, and I cannot locate any on ebay or any other website (including buybuybaby.com). I am looking for the Direct Link because it is the only monitor I know of that scrambles the signal between the transmitter and receiver so your conversations can not be picked up on your neighbor's baby monitor or cordless phone. This seems like such an essential feature, so I'm surprised that it's not found in other monitors, and that the Direct Link is so hard to find in stores (at least in my area).

The monitors you picked out are all very popular. However, keep in mind that even well-made monitors can experience interference from cordless phones, tv's, and other home electronics (yours or your neighbors'), so what works in my house may not in yours. You may just have to try a few 'til you find one that works for you.
